Add. Simplify your answer and write it as a proper fraction or as a whole or mixed number. 9/ 10 + 4/ 5 =

Mathematics
1 answer:
Serjik [45]2 years ago
3 0
Before adding dissimilar fractions (fractions with different denominator), you have to make the fractions similar first. To make the fractions similar, find the Least Common Multiple of the denominator. In this case, the LCM is 10. Then rewrite the fractions using the LCM as the denominator.
9/10 = 9/10; 4/5 = 8/10
You can now proceed with addition -
9/10 + 8/10 = 17/10 or 1 7/10

Put the following equation of a line into slope-intercept form, simplifying all fractions. 5x+6y=42
Sever21 [200]

Answer:

y=-\frac{5}{6} + 7

Step-by-step explanation:

Slope-intercept formula requires us to isolate the y variable. We can do this in just a couple of steps.

1) Move 5x from the left to the right side by subtracting 5x from both sides. This cancels out the 5x on the left side, and remember, what we do to one side we must do to the other to keep the equation balanced.

6y=-5x+42

2) Divide both sides by 6. Again, we are cancelling out the 6 on the left but we must also divide on the right. This would mean dividing -5 and 42 by 6 to get:

y=-\frac{5}{6} + 7
